>>> Mish has made us a file ready for translating the uk indymedia  
>>> publishing form into Welsh.
>>>
>>> What needs to be done is for the attached file  
>>> "open_en.properties" (en for english) to be opened and saved as  
>>> "open_cy.properties" (cy for cymraeg.  Then someone needs to go  
>>> through it line by line, and replace the English words after the  
>>> equals sign on each line with the Welsh equivalent. Save it again  
>>> and send it back to the group / mish / uk tech list, so that we  
>>> can see what it looks like.
>>>
>>> I guess it needs to be done in a plain text editor (not ms word)  
>>> so it doesn't add loads of code.
